There are several threads regarding the problems with DJI assistant 2 on Windows 10 connecting the RC. Well, save your troubles of searching..
1. Uninstall your DJI assistant 2 V.1.2.4
2. Download DJI Assistant 2 V.1.0.7   here https://www.dropbox.com/s/4l05yt ... B2%2B1.0.7.exe?dl=0
3. Install it and then connect your RC via PC USB port. Do not remove it. Of Course, the RC is not recognized
4. While the RC is connected to the PC. Update or install DJI Assistant 2 V.1.2.4.
5. NOW MAVIC AIR RC is recognized and CONNECT.

Hi Smudge. This is an issue which plagued many from the beginning.  Download and install this: https://www.dropbox.com/s/wckjy9 ... it%2664bit.exe?dl=0

The trick is to force recognition of the RC. The person in post #3 was almost right, except you needed to go into Windows Device Manager after running v1.07 (or after installing the drivers in the attached) and delete all USB devices relating to DJI (there's a few), and then tell Device Manager to re-detect.  Or something like that. My Deutch compadre, Wachtberger, should recall the sequence if that doesn't work.

But forget the suggestion to reboot with Windows Signature Enforcement disabled (in this instance) - that's only relevant to issues with VPS configuration. The Vision drivers in the Ass2 installation which enable the two-way communication between the craft sensors and Ass2 required for VPS calibration aren't properly signed, and so don't install properly on installation without signature enforcement off. If you can calibrate VPS OK, you're not burnt by this.

Using either V1.07 or the specific driver install does the same thing - gets working drivers onto your PC. Then you need to leave your RC connected, exit out of Ass2, go into device manager, uninstall drivers for anything relating to a COM port that looks like something DJI, and get Device Manager to discover connected devices again. Windows should then detect the RC and assign the connections correctly.
